Grok Seen as a Milestone in AI Progress by Musk
Tesla and Jinrong China official websiteX (formerly Twitter) CEO Musk recently stated publicly that his AI model, Grok, has surpassed average human capability in most fields, showcasing Musk's strong confidence in breakthroughs in AI technology.
As a significant product of xAI, Grok has emphasized rapid evolution capabilities and potential applications in complex tasks since its launch. Musk remarked that while Grok still has limitations in understanding common sense, it has surpassed human efficiency and accuracy in fields like analysis, computation, and language processing.
Creativity and Reasoning Remain AI's Weak Spots
Musk admitted that although Grok performs well in most intelligent areas, achieving autonomous creation of new technology or proposing new physical theories is still beyond its current capabilities. He pointed out that this is also a field that most humans find challenging, indicating that AI still has a considerable way to go in terms of general creativity.
Additionally, Grok sometimes fails to accurately judge or understand user intentions when faced with common sense reasoning and complex real-world context issues, demonstrating a gap between AI and humans in intuitive understanding and integration of background knowledge.
Errors Mainly Stem from System Prompts and Training Data Bias
Regarding the errors Grok produces in some scenarios, Musk explained that these are usually related to incorrect system prompt settings or over-reliance on biased sources during training. He emphasized that these errors are not due to the AI's inability, but rather controllable issues in the development and training phases. The team is continuously optimizing prompt design and training data quality to reduce bias and error rates.
Image Understanding to Be a Key Focus for Future Enhancement
Image and multimodal capabilities are crucial components of comprehensive AI intelligence. Musk admitted that even the latest Grok 4 still has "blind spots" in image processing and understanding, unable to accurately recognize or analyze some complex image content.
Musk added that improving image capabilities has been prioritized by the team, with critical updates expected within the next month. These updates aim to bridge the gap between image processing and language processing, offering users a more complete and accurate multimodal AI experience.
AI Race Intensifies as Grok Faces Multilateral Competition
Grok is a key part of Musk's AI ambitions, competing alongside OpenAI's GPT, Anthropic's Claude, and Google Gemini. As global tech giants accelerate the development of large models, multimodal reasoning, code generation, and complex reasoning abilities have become essential competitive elements.
Musk has repeatedly mentioned that Grok will not only integrate deeply into the X platform but also play a role in future products like Tesla vehicles and robots, making AI a competitive aspect of their ecosystem.
Grok Advances Toward Comprehensive AI, but Challenges Remain
Musk's confidence in Grok's capabilities reflects the rapid evolution of AI technology and shows that current large models have surpassed average human levels in most areas. However, realizing autonomous creativity, unbiased reasoning, and multimodal comprehension still requires ongoing technical breakthroughs and system optimizations.
In the coming months, updates to Grok's image processing and reasoning capabilities will be key indicators of its evolution speed and practical application, affecting its ability to maintain an edge in global AI competition.
